Mysql
 sql >> база данни >  >> RDS >> Mysql

временно деактивирайте отдалечения достъп до mysql

Ето един чудесен начин, без да докосвате нищо в ОС:

Стъпка 1) Експортирайте всички потребители в SQL файл по следния начин:

Стъпка 2) Деактивирайте всички потребители с изключение на [email protected]

DELETE FROM mysql.user WHERE CONCAT(user,host) <> 'rootlocalhost';
FLUSH PRIVILEGES;

Стъпка 3) Извършете вашата поддръжка

Стъпка 4) Презаредете грантовете

mysql -h localhost -u root -p rootpassword < /root/MySQLGrants.sql

Опитайте това !!!!

PS

service mysql restart --skip-networking

все пак ще бъде най-простият и бърз начин плюс излизане от всички връзки преди поддръжка

просто стартирайте service mysql restart след вашата поддръжка



  1. Database
  2.   
  3. Mysql
  4.   
  5. Oracle
  6.   
  7. Sqlserver
  8.   
  9. PostgreSQL
  10.   
  11. Access
  12.   
  13. SQLite
  14.   
  15. MariaDB
  1. Как да възстановя от команда за отпадане на база данни с помощта на двоичен дневник на mysql?

  2. Избиране на MySQL с условие CONCAT

  3. Преглед на грантове в MySQL

  4. Идентифициращи срещу неидентифициращи взаимоотношения (Отново!!!)

  5. MySQL не се актуализира след извикване на connection.commit() с Flask (РАБОТА)